
PROJECT GOAL
The objective was to analyze an already existing annual report booklet for the Zionsville Community Project. After thoroughly scanning through and making points of what could be changed to make it better, I was tasked with reinventing the graphic components, infographics, and typographic layouts, as well as the cover, which I designed from scratch.

CONCEPT
This project required a different approach than what I was used to. The original report was around 40 pages, and I knew that redesigning around 40 pages worth of content would require great attention to detail and near-perfect cohesion across the entire publication. To do this effectively, I created a thorough style guide that included all typefaces and point sizes for every section of the text, options for different types of infographics, as well as a new graphic theme that would be utilized to modernize the aesthetic of the publication. I aimed to give the style guide a futuristic/utopian feeling to coincide with the town of Zionsville’s intentions of improving and looking into a brighter future. Once this was finalized, I remade the entire book, extracting only text and images, and did a lot of copy and pasting to give every page cohesion with its counterparts.
